Output fc3c2645928894ba55e3c268aea4168643f9fb9ab9dd1c009e11c842ccdc868c:1

value
13814467
script pubkey
OP_0 OP_PUSHBYTES_32 68e5c795061102e6a2fb7679f041ca4a6288754f2bdcf9446efb6f1fe9c1a94d
address
bc1qdrju09gxzypwdghmweulqsw2ff3gsa2090w0j3rwldh3l6wp49xscc2duv
transaction
fc3c2645928894ba55e3c268aea4168643f9fb9ab9dd1c009e11c842ccdc868c
confirmations
108485
spent
true